你查询的IP:[116.4.58.0]  地理位置:中国–广东–东莞

最新查询118.180.87.112 123.160.0.131 121.51.45.220 124.20.35.239 116.128.0.14 210.51.134.178 124.250.115.35 120.94.107.146 121.55.207.225 116.4.58.0 119.40.179.219 116.16.239.99 60.194.108.5 120.72.128.152 202.131.208.180 202.93.44.78 202.148.96.182 119.96.86.231 220.160.230.83 116.252.213.82 116.214.128.50 202.91.224.169 114.68.251.149 202.165.176.254 116.242.35.255 121.56.20.162 58.192.92.137 119.2.128.118 124.147.128.153 203.158.16.176 222.248.37.14